Tongcheng-Elong Holdings Limited has closely monitored the progress of its continuing connected transactions with Tencent Computer contemplated under the Marketing Services Framework Agreement. With a view to deepening the collaboration between the Group and the Tencent Group, the Board considers that the existing annual caps in respect of 2020 and 2021 for the provision of the User Virtual Products and/or Interests by Tencent Computer (and/or any of its subsidiaries or associates) to the Company (and/or any of its subsidiaries) will not be able to satisfy the business needs of the Group for the two years ending December 31, 2020 and 2021. On October 11, 2020, the Company entered into the Supplemental Marketing Services Framework Agreement with Tencent Computer to revise the existing annual caps in respect of 2020 and 2021 for the provision of the User Virtual Products and/or Interests by Tencent Computer (and/or any of its subsidiaries or associates) to the Company (and/or any of its subsidiaries). The existing annual caps for the continuing connected transactions contemplated under the Marketing Services Framework Agreement in relation to the provision of the User Virtual Products and/or Interests by Tencent Computer (and/or any of its subsidiaries or associates) to the Company (and/or any of its subsidiaries) are RMB 35,000,000, RMB 47,000,000 and RMB 44,400,000 for the year ended December 31, 2019 and the two years ending December 31, 2020 and 2021, respectively. The actual transaction amounts for such continuing connected transactions are currently anticipated to exceed the existing annual cap by the end of 2020. Save for the revision of the above-mentioned annual caps, all the terms and conditions of the Marketing Services Framework Agreement shall remain unchanged and shall continue to be in full force and effect.
